Daniel means ‘my judge is God;’ Belteshazzar means ‘may Bel ______________ his life.
Hananiah means ‘YHWH is gracious;’ Shadrach may be a reference to the god Marduk; Mishael means ‘Who is what God is;’ Meshach means ‘Who is what Aku is.’ Aku was their ______________ god. Azariah means ‘the Lord helps;’ Abed-Nego means ‘_____________ of Nebo.’ Nebo was the son of Baal.
